    October 7 massacre survivors, Golan family
    EXCLUSIVE: July 7, 2024 - Sheba Hospital, Ramat Gan, Israel: Elay Hogeg Golan, MD, at Sheba Hospital during her internship. Elay received her diploma in May 29. Golan family - mother Elay Hogeg Golan (33), MD, father social worker Ariel Golan (34) and baby girl Yael Golan (1.5) were all injured in Kfar Aza Kibbutz on October 7th. Baby Yael suffered 30% burns, Ariel suffered 60% burns, Elay was for 51 days in ICU under anesthesia, with 60% burns. The family hid from the terrorists in the security room in their home. When the terrorists failed to open the room's door they lit the house on fire. The parents hugged little baby Yael to protect her from the fire. At the hospital Yael's grandparents (maternal) Yehudit and Motti were caring for her. The three are still going through rehabilitation. (Ziv Koren/Polaris) (FOTO:DUKAS/POLARIS)

    #(2)CHINA-WUZHOU-YOUTH-TRAFFIC POLICE EXPERIENCE (CN)
    (100722) -- WUZHOU, July 22, 2010 (Xinhua) -- A girl directs traffic under the guidance of a traffic policeman in Wuzhou City, southwest China's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region, July 22, 2010. Some ten youth from 12 to 16 years old started to shoulder the responsibility of traffic police on Thursday after a series of strict training on traffic laws and regulations. The local police and education departments launched this activity in the hope of enhancing children's awareness of observing traffic laws and regulations from the very beginning.
